Answer:
x=0.5 is the solution
Step-by-step explanation:
We are given to verify whether x=0.5 is the solution of
[tex]3.57x + 1.61= 4.71-2.63x[/tex]
So, for verifying it , we can plug x=0.5 on both sides
and then we can simplify it
If we get both sides as same value after simplifying
then x=0.5 will be solution
we can plug x=0.5
[tex]3.57\times 0.5 + 1.61= 4.71-2.63\times 0.5[/tex]
[tex]1.785+1.61=4.71-1.315[/tex]
[tex]3.395=3.395[/tex]
We can see that
both sides are equal
so, x=0.5 is the solution
Answer:
TRUE
Step-by-step explanation:
Equation given to us is
3.57x + 1.61= 4.71-2.63x
To solve it we first try to bring the like terms together
So ,
Subtract 1.61 from both sides
3.57x + 1.61-1.61= 4.71-2.63x -1.61
combining the like terms we get
3.57x = 3.1 -2.63x
Next add 2.63x to both sides
3.57x+2.63x = 3.1 -2.63x+2.63x
combine the like terms with x here so we get
6.2x =3.1
Now our aim is to isolate the x.
To isolate x we divide both sides by the number which is multiplied to x
In the equation 6.2x=3.1 , Notice that 6.2 is multiplied to x
so divide both sides by 6.2
It looks like this
[tex]\frac{6.2x}{6.2}=\frac{3.1}{6.2}[/tex]
[tex]x=\frac{1}{2}[/tex]
x=0.5
so Tre has determined the correct solution.
